!-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! Bader charge density analysis program ! Module containing matrix functions !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! MODULE matrix_mod USE kind_mod IMPLICIT NONE PRIVATE PUBLIC :: inverse, adjoint, matrix_volume, triple_product PUBLIC :: cross_product, determinant, eigenvectors, v2area PUBLIC :: NormalizeLatticeVectors CONTAINS !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! inverse: return the inverse of A(3,3) !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! FUNCTION inverse(A) REAL(q2), INTENT(IN), DIMENSION(3,3) :: A REAL(q2), DIMENSION(3,3) :: inverse REAL(q2) :: det ! write(*,*) A(1,1),A(1,2),A(1,3) ! write(*,*) A(2,1),A(2,2),A(2,3) ! write(*,*) A(3,1),A(3,2),A(3,3) det = determinant(A) IF (det == 0) STOP 'Divide by zero in matrix inverse' inverse = adjoint(A)/det RETURN END FUNCTION inverse !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! adjoint: return the adjoint of A(3,3) !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! FUNCTION adjoint(A) REAL(q2), INTENT(IN), DIMENSION(3,3) :: A REAL(q2), DIMENSION(3,3) :: adjoint adjoint(1,1) = A(2,2)*A(3,3) - A(3,2)*A(2,3) adjoint(1,2) = A(1,3)*A(3,2) - A(1,2)*A(3,3) adjoint(1,3) = A(1,2)*A(2,3) - A(2,2)*A(1,3) adjoint(2,1) = A(2,3)*A(3,1) - A(2,1)*A(3,3) adjoint(2,2) = A(1,1)*A(3,3) - A(1,3)*A(3,1) adjoint(2,3) = A(1,3)*A(2,1) - A(1,1)*A(2,3) adjoint(3,1) = A(2,1)*A(3,2) - A(2,2)*A(3,1) adjoint(3,2) = A(1,2)*A(3,1) - A(1,1)*A(3,2) adjoint(3,3) = A(1,1)*A(2,2) - A(1,2)*A(2,1) RETURN END FUNCTION adjoint !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! matrix_volume: function returning the triple product of the lattice vectors !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! FUNCTION matrix_volume(h) REAL(q2),INTENT(IN),DIMENSION(3,3) :: h REAL(q2) :: matrix_volume matrix_volume = h(1,1)*(h(2,2)*h(3,3) - h(2,3)*h(3,2)) & & - h(1,2)*(h(2,1)*h(3,3) - h(3,1)*h(2,3)) & & + h(1,3)*(h(2,1)*h(3,2) - h(3,1)*h(2,2)) matrix_volume = ABS(matrix_volume) RETURN END FUNCTION matrix_volume !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! triple_product !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! FUNCTION triple_product(a,b,c) REAL(q2), INTENT(IN), DIMENSION(:) :: a,b,c REAL(q2) :: triple_product triple_product = c(1)*(a(2)*b(3) - a(3)*b(2)) & + c(2)*(a(3)*b(1) - a(1)*b(3)) & + c(3)*(a(1)*b(2) - a(2)*b(1)) RETURN END FUNCTION !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! cross_product: calculate the cross product of two vectors !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! FUNCTION cross_product(A,B) REAL(q2), INTENT(IN), DIMENSION(3) :: A,B REAL(q2), DIMENSION(3) :: cross_product cross_product(1) = A(2)*B(3) - A(3)*B(2) cross_product(2) = A(3)*B(1) - A(1)*B(3) cross_product(3) = A(1)*B(2) - A(2)*B(1) RETURN END FUNCTION !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------! ! determinant: of a 3x3 matrix !-----------------------------------------------------------------------------------!
